What You'll Do:
The selected candidate will be responsible to build and lead a team of specialists who will integrate inputs from internal and external stakeholders to develop the Cabin and Cargo Systems features of the Jet Zero Blended Wing Body Aircraft, including but not limited to the following commodities:
- Lighting
- Monuments Electrical (Galleys, Lavatories, etc.)
- Cabin Management System
- In-Seat Power Supply System
- In-Flight Entertainment System
- In-Flight Connectivity System
- Cabin Surveillance System
- Water & Waste Systems
- Passenger Oxygen System
- Cargo Systems
Individual and team activities include, but are not limited to:
- Develop interface and integration requirements and digital models with internal teams and external commodity suppliers and manage same through the product lifecycle, from development through Entry Into Service and beyond.
- Develop and release parts/models and manufacturing installations and support certification team with applicable documentation.
- Develop and deploy processes and tools in collaboration with internal stakeholders.
- Manage supplier development and related governance activities.
